Cross Spider Extermination Questions
What are common signs of cross spider activity? Signs include webs in corners, spider sightings indoors, and egg sacs in hidden areas around the property.
Why is professional extermination recommended for cross spiders? Professionals can effectively eliminate webs and prevent future infestations using targeted methods.
Are there specific areas where cross spiders are more likely to be found? Cross spiders often inhabit outdoor shrubbery, fence lines, and sheltered spots near entry points to buildings.
What steps can property owners take to reduce cross spider presence? Removing clutter, sealing cracks, and maintaining yard cleanliness can help minimize their habitats around the property.
